Hugo Grenier def. Daniel Elahi Galan
7-6(9) 1-0 (ret.)
The match ended when Daniel Elahi Galan retired.
Hugo Grenier defeated Daniel Elahi Galan 7-6(9) 1-0 after Daniel Elahi Galan retired in the 2026 Australian Open first qualifying round on hard courts on January 13, 2026.
